First things first, California doesn't mess around with minimum wage. Unlike your stereotypical movie diner scene where servers live off tips and questionable life choices, California guarantees a base salary on top of your tips. We're talkin' $16.00 an hour as of 2024, which isn't too shabby. But here's the kicker: some fancy-schmancy California cities like San Francisco and Berkeley have even higher minimum wages, so you can potentially score an extra dollar or two per hour just by working in the right zip code.
